BD03 LFL is a 2003 Citroen Saxo in Silver with a 1,124c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 20 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 60%.
Across all 2003 Citroen Saxo models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.4% with a typical mileage of 55,198 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Citroen Saxo f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 130,935 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BD03 LFL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Citroen Saxo typ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 23 years old, this Citroen Saxo is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
